Title: Elephant king and ally
Post by: badhabum on December 23, 2025, 04:50:54 PM
Not every nellies armies do have Elephant King .

Now if I play a Late classical indian army , I do have Elephant King . A Rajput potential ally has nellies but no Elephant King characteristic .

Could a Late Clasical indian general join a Rajput nellie TUG in a fight and give a +1 as per Late Classical Idian army specificity or is that specificity only for the amy in itself noy the generals ?

Post by: nikgaukroger on December 23, 2025, 05:07:18 PM
Main army generals cannot affect allied troops (and vice versa) so its rather moot.

and the actual special rule fully answers your question 'SPECIAL RULE: Elephant Kings. Late Classical Indian (except Kingdom of Balur) generals can fight in a file of Elephants in their command giving a +1 claim (only +1 for legendary
generals).'
